How to choose

When securing a 320k business line of credit, consider lenders based on your business needs and loan purpose. Evaluate loan size, APR, and repayment terms to ensure affordability and fit with cash flow patterns. Account for eligibility criteria, speed of approval, and whether collateral is required. Compare flexibility in repayment options and check for any early repayment penalties. Reviewing lender transparency on fees and conditions is essential before applying.
